http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=4879
TLE了一下午,然后没办法了 去搜题解 发现思路跟我的差不多 但是就是我的T 后来扩大了数组 然后AC,无语啊
按我的估算 500个点 开到1000+就够了 但是不够 奇怪不懂......
YES or NO的题,一般就是并查集跟2-sat了 目测这道题...
分类:
其他好文 时间:
2014-10-09 01:41:07
阅读次数:
369
题目链接:http://poj.org/problem?id=1845
题目大意:就是求A^B的因子和。。。。。
思路:
1、对任意的n,可以这么表示 n=p1^e1*p2^e2*p3*e3*......pn^en 。(p1,p2,p3......pn都为素数)
2、对任意的n的因子和为:(1+e1+e1^2+......+e1^p1)*(1+e2+e2^2+.........
分类:
其他好文 时间:
2014-10-09 02:30:47
阅读次数:
160
简单工厂模式属于类的创建型模式,适合用来对大量具有共同接口的类进行实例化,它可以推迟到运行的时候才动态决定要创建哪个类的实例,而不是在编译时就必须知道要实例化哪个类。
python:
#!/usr/bin/env python
# -*- coding: utf-8 -*-
class Circle(object):
def draw(self):
print 'dra...
分类:
编程语言 时间:
2014-10-09 01:40:38
阅读次数:
229
为了反映软件生存周期内各个工作应如何组织,各阶段如何衔接,需要软件开发模型给出直观图示表达。软件开发模型是软件思想的具体化,是实施在过程模块中的软件开发方法和工具。
下面来介绍开发模型的特点以及他们的优缺点。
瀑布模型
核心思想是按工序开发软件,功能,设计与实现分开,各阶段分工协作。
结构化分析设计方法,逻辑实现和物理实现分开。
活动为:开发计划,需求分析和说明,设计,测试,运...
分类:
其他好文 时间:
2014-10-09 01:57:08
阅读次数:
240
大写转换小写 ctrl+shift+y
小写转换大写 ctrl+shift+x...
分类:
系统相关 时间:
2014-10-09 02:30:17
阅读次数:
231
很喜欢新浪等一些博客上的文章,如伯乐在线、翻译《收获幸福的教育》的译者安秋子博客。但浏览文章时经常会有很多弹窗广告,很影响我们的心情与效果。
今天终于决心好好研究一下,故在百度上搜索浏览器屏蔽弹出广告,还真有很多人遇到问题。选择了百度经验,从而解决了困扰自己很久的问题,好开心。
生活中我们也会遇到各种问题,即使是一再出现的问题,我们也只是每次遇到时抱怨而很少想到去穷根究...
分类:
Web程序 时间:
2014-10-09 01:56:47
阅读次数:
184
问题:
如果不使用公司封装的fusioncharts,使用自定义的,建议不要使用如下方法
使用$(document).ready( 页面加载完之后再加载,会导致多次点击带有fusioncharts的页面后,fusioncharts不显示,如果加一个alert(“a”)就可以显示。
解决方法:...
分类:
其他好文 时间:
2014-10-09 02:29:58
阅读次数:
251
A题:因为数据量太小,所以直接暴力替换就好。。。。
#include
#include
#include
#include
#include
#include
using namespace std;
typedef long long ll;
int arr[100010];
int cnt[100010];
int col[100010];
int n,a,b;
char c;
...
分类:
其他好文 时间:
2014-10-09 02:46:29
阅读次数:
232
java io流大家都很熟悉吧,有时候如果用的不熟,对于数据的处理真的很头疼,下面是对与int数组的处理。
下面是代码:
public class Stream {
private int a[];
private BufferedWriter bufferedWriter;
private BufferedReader bufferedReader;
priv...
分类:
编程语言 时间:
2014-10-09 03:36:18
阅读次数:
215
本系列作为EffectiveJavaScript的读书笔记。
不使用prototype进行JavaScript的编码是完全可行的,例如:
function User(name, passwordHash) {
this.name = name;
this.passwordHash = passwordHash;
this.toString = function() {
...
分类:
编程语言 时间:
2014-10-09 02:46:07
阅读次数:
206
魔方秀热度 = (总赞数*0.7+总评论数*0.3)*1000/(发布时间距离当前时间的小时差+2)^1.2
注:2^3 = 8;...
分类:
其他好文 时间:
2014-10-09 02:29:18
阅读次数:
319
很多教程往往把descriptor说的很复杂,长篇大文,洋洋洒洒,结果很多人看的云里雾里.
其实就一句话,对类的操作进行hook,以此控制行为.
大部分时候是用来拦截对实例属性的访问。
只要类中有__get__(), __set__(), 和 __delete__()其中之一的方法.那么它就是一个描述器.我们想一想,对一个类进行操作,逃不开这三种方法,我们需要控制什么操作,就hook哪个方法...
分类:
编程语言 时间:
2014-10-09 03:19:08
阅读次数:
217
#include
#include
#include
#define LIST_INIT_SIZE 100
#define LISTINCREMENT 10
#define OVERFLOW -2
#define ERROR 0
#define OK 1
using namespace std;
//typedef int Status;
typedef struct
{
int *ele...
分类:
其他好文 时间:
2014-10-09 02:45:37
阅读次数:
220
http://acm.hdu.edu.cn/showproblem.php?pid=1124
題目好長好長,好可怕,看完腎都萎了,以後肯定活不長,我可不能死在這種小事上,小灰灰我勵志死在少女的超短裙下~~~哈哈,所以我就猥瑣的叫 旁邊的小師妹幫我翻譯了,我是不是很禽獸,嘻嘻~~~
題目大意呢,就是給一個數,要你求出它的階乘的得到的結果後面有幾個0;
解析:
一看就是...
分类:
其他好文 时间:
2014-10-09 01:38:48
阅读次数:
153